问题:如何配置Jenkins使用MFA/2FA

我们希望用户使用他们的用户名/密码以及另一种形式的多因素身份验证,例如 Google Auth(或 Authy)来登录 Jenkins。

我们没有找到任何支持此功能的插件。

我们正在使用 AWS,所以我们看到的其中一件事是在 Jenkins 前面放置一个 ALB,然后再放置,但这可能会干扰从 github 获取 POST 请求以触发构建。

关于如何在 Jenkins 上启用 MFA 的任何想法/插件/建议?

谢谢!

解答

我相信建议使用 SSO(类似于 SAML:https://wiki.jenkins.io/display/JENKINS/SAML+Plugin),然后作为 SSO 的一部分,您可以实施 MFA。直接使用 Jenkins 进行 MFA 的问题在于 Jenkins 具有非常基本的用户管理。

Logo

CI/CD社区为您提供最前沿的新闻资讯和知识内容

更多推荐